Hot Stock Genting rises on special dividend announcement
Hot Stock Genting rises on special dividend announcement
Business & Markets 2013
Written by Reuters
Friday, 30 August 2013 10:07
KUALA LUMPUR (Aug 30): Shares in gaming-to-PLANTATION []s conglomerate GENTING BHD [] climbed as much as 3.5 percent after the company proposed a 50 sen special cash dividend despite a drop in second-quarter net profit.
The counter climbed 3.16 percent to 9.47 ringgit at 0110 GMT, the top gainer on the benchmark key index that rose 0.56 percent. Genting announced on Thursday evening plans to sell one warrant for every four shares held at 1.50 ringgit.
"We are positive on the proposal as it would benefit investors whereby shareholders do not need to pay for the warrants for they are effectively given for 'free', while we remain confident on the group's future prospects," Hong Leong Investment Bank said in a note.
The group reported a 12.7 percent drop in quarterly profit ended June as weaker palm oil sales and lacklustre contributions from its Malaysian and Singaporean casinos weighed.
Shares in Genting's unit Genting Malaysia Bhd rose 1.73 percent to 4.11 ringgit at 0115 GMT, Genting Plantations Bhd climbed 2.35 percent while Genting Singapore Plc increased 0.76 percent. 0916 (0116 GMT)
